Highlights
Is it cheaper to live in Ridgefield or is it cheaper to live in Onalaska?
- Ridgefield is 25.8% more expensive than Onalaska.

Which city has more affordable housing, Ridgefield or Onalaska?
- Ridgefield housing costs are 48.2% more expensive than Onalaska housing costs.

Is Health Care more affordable in Onalaska or is Health Care more affordable in Ridgefield.
- Health related expenses are 5.9% more in Ridgefield.
